GENERAL PURPOSE

The Maintenance Specialist assists in the care and maintenance of assigned property. Works with the entire camp team to deliver services and maintain the site in a safe working order at a Girl Scouts of Colorado (GSCO) camp property. Additionally, this role supports the hospitality, operational, program, health, and cabin leadership team as needed as part of the camp team. A primary function of this, and every other job at camp, is to ensure that each member, guest and visitor receives the highest caliber of service.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Camp Facility Responsibilities
    • Assists with property security practices & procedures.
    • Assists in the care for and maintenance of camp facilities, grounds including roads & fences, property & program equipment, and machinery are in safe, well-functioning, working, and clean condition.
    • To help reduce the level of risk, ensures that all safety-related projects/needs are completed in a swift and timely manner and helps prepare facilities for changing weather conditions.
    • Responsible for performing various skilled trade tasks for facility maintenance and construction projects.
  • Cross Functional Work
    • Supports care of livestock, providing feeding, and daily chores.
    • Assists with the delivery of equipment, machinery, luggage, and various materials when needed.
    • Deliver emergency support during on-site incidents.
    • Provide and support safe and healthy practices.
    • In coordination with the camp team, facilitate camper program delivery, check-in & check-out procedures, orientation, and other operational logistics.
    • Assist with the management of site and program equipment, including storage, care, inventory, and maintenance.
    • Provide additional support as necessary to facility staff, camp team, kitchen, and housekeeping staff members.
  • Administration
    • Manage administrative responsibilities in a timely, independent, and detail-oriented manner.
    • Work on the development of daily and weekly schedules, under the direction of supervisors and in cooperation with all staff.
    • Coordinate and communicate schedules to campers & staff as necessary.
    • Participate in regular staff meetings and training for planning purposes, communication resolutions, and carrying out assignments.
    • Provide & participate in staff feedback forms as necessary for the camp’s overall strategic planning.
    • Interact with digital systems including Work Bright, Slack, & ADP.
    • Respect the confidential nature of all information pertaining to staff, volunteers, and campers.
    • Follow policies, procedures, and standards set by the American Camping Association, Girl Scouts Safety Activity Checkpoints, Colorado Department of Health and Human Services, and other certifying industry organizations.

JOB QUALIFICATIONS Education and/or Formal Training
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Must have current OR willingness to obtain the following certifications:
    First Aid/CPR, Child Abuse Mandated Reporter, Universal Standard Precautions.
Knowledge, Skills, Abilities, and Experience
  • Ability to maintain, assess, and operate site and program equipment, machinery, and power tools.
  • Preferred skills within carpentry, painting, plumbing and water systems, electrical service, roofing and general maintenance.
  • Preferred experience in driving a tractor, using a backhoe, skid steer, auger, and side-by-side.
  • Preferred experience with janitorial and housekeeping duties.
  • Preferred experience maintaining property grounds, such as fences, gates, roads, pastures, enclosures, etc.
  • Experience working with & caring for farm animals, livestock & large equine preferred.
  • Knowledge of garden & greenhouse care preferred.
  • Willing to provide support for innovative and engaging program development and facilitation in an informal, outdoor setting.
Additional Requirements
  • Must be able to pass a criminal background check acceptable to GSCO standards.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age.
  • Valid driver's license, driving record acceptable to the Girl Scout insurance company standards, with 5 years of driving experience.
